Jet2.com and Jet2CityBreaks expand Christmas Markets programme for Winter 2026/2027

Published: Wed 17 Dec 2025 at 09:20

Announcements

Jet2.com and Jet2CityBreaks have expanded their Christmas Markets programme for Winter 2026/2027, by putting four brand-new festive routes on sale. 

In response to continued demand for their enormously popular Christmas Markets programme, the leading leisure airline and UK’s leading operator of European city breaks have put an extra 30,000 seats on sale, after launching brand-new routes to Cologne, CopenhagenGdansk and Tallinn. The new routes have gone on sale from Birmingham, Bristol, East Midlands and Leeds Bradford. 

In total, Jet2.com and Jet2CityBreaks have 60 Christmas market routes on sale for Winter 2026/2027, offering customers and independent travel agents fantastic choice and flexibility when it comes to booking trips to magical winter wonderlands all around Europe and giving themselves something to look forward to next Christmas.  

In addition to the new routes, additional festive services have gone on sale from Manchester and London Stansted too, meaning holidaymakers have never had so much variety.  

A full breakdown of the new Christmas market routes and extra services on sale per base is as follows: 

Birmingham Airport  

  • Brand-new Christmas market route to Copenhagen with Thursday and Sunday services operating from 19th November to 20th December 2026.  

Bristol Airport 

  • Brand-new Christmas market route to Cologne with Monday and Friday services operating from 27th November to 21st December 2026.  

 East Midlands Airport  

  • Brand-new Christmas market route to Gdansk with Monday and Friday services operating from 27th November to 21st December 2026.  

Leeds Bradford Airport  

  • Brand-new Christmas market route to Tallinn with Monday and Friday services operating from 27th November to 21st December 2026.  

London Stansted Airport  

  • Additional Monday and Friday services to Krakow from 27th November to 21st December 2026, meaning four weekly flights on sale in total.   
  • Extra Thursday and Sunday services to Prague from 26th November to 20th December 2026, meaning four weekly flights on sale in total.   
  • Additional Thursday and Sunday services to Vienna from 12th November to 20th December 2026, meaning four weekly flights on sale in total.   

Manchester Airport  

  • Extra Thursday and Sunday services to Berlin from 19th November and 13th December 2026, meaning four weekly flights on sale in total.   

For Winter 2026/2027, Jet2.com and Jet2CityBreaks will operate to nine Christmas market destinations – Berlin, Budapest, Cologne, Copenhagen, Gdansk, Krakow, Prague, Tallinn and Vienna from across 12 of their UK airport bases (Belfast International, Birmingham, Bournemouth, Bristol, East Midlands, Edinburgh, Glasgow, Leeds Bradford, Liverpool John Lennon, London Stansted, Manchester and Newcastle International) from November 2026 to January 2027.

Customers booking a Christmas markets getaway can choose from a flight-only option with Jet2.com or an ATOL protected package holiday with Jet2CityBreaks available for a low £60 per person deposit. 

Package options with Jet2CityBreaks include return flights with Jet2.com including 22kg baggage and 10kg hand luggage, as well as a choice of 2-5 star hotels in central locations, providing the perfect base from which to explore and experience the best Christmas market destinations in Europe.
